titleOfInvention Four-bin external transmission type air preheater
abstract The invention relates to the technical field of air preheaters, and discloses a four-bin external transmission type air preheater which comprises a two-half pipeline inlet and an external servo motor, wherein the left half part of the upper surface of the two-half pipeline inlet is fixedly communicated with an air inlet pipeline, and the right half part of the upper surface of the two-half pipeline inlet is fixedly communicated with a smoke inlet pipeline. Through heat transfer device's setting, make and carry out the relative isolation to flue gas and air, make high temperature flue gas, when air and heat transfer element carry out the heat exchange in heat transfer device, can not form the relative pressure difference, reduce scattering and disappearing of high temperature flue gas, improve the unit thermal efficiency, reduce fan power consumption, heat transfer device is in quiescent condition simultaneously, make during the high temperature flue gas perpendicularly enters heat transfer device, heat transfer device heats, improve the homogeneity that heat transfer device is heated, reduce the appearance of low temperature section, and then reduce ammonium bisulfate's condensation, reduce heat transfer device's jam probability, reduce clearance number of times and cost.
